Two bodies of missing Italians recovered from inside Maldives cave

The bodies of two Italian divers who died in a scuba diving accident near the Maldives' Vaavu Atoll have been recovered from the deep 'shark cave' by specialist Finnish divers, with two more bodies remaining to be retrieved. The incident, which killed five people including a Maldivian rescue diver, involved a dive that the University of Genoa claims was conducted outside its authorized scientific research scope, though the family of one deceased diver disputes this assertion.
